Essential Duties and Responsibilities

  • Sonography Imaging (90%):
    • Screens patient before exam for any precautions or contradictions pertaining to examination, using two patient identifiers to ensure the correct patient and procedure
    • Explains and prepares patients for sonography imaging procedures that will be performed, explaining the procedure, positioning patients so that the parts of the body can be appropriately imaged
    • Performs routine and advanced Sonography imaging procedures on designated portions of the body for use by physicians in the diagnosing and treating of patient illness and/or injury with minimal amount of supervision or repeats scanned, while providing patient support by talking to patients throughout procedure
    • Adjusts sonography scan parameters correctly and as needed
    • Follows physicians' orders precisely, conforms to safety regulations, and accurately maintains patient records within Radiology Information System (RIS)
    • Maintains an orderly and clean work area, including sanitizing equipment, to promote good safety habits for patients and team members
    • Maintains the American College of Radiology (ACR) toolkit and accreditation requirements
  • Sonography Department Support (5%):
    • Assist with maintaining an updated imaging protocol manual and software upgrades
    • Monitor medical supply inventory and requests supplies as necessary
    • Assist with the training of new team members, providing resource and technical expertise, as applicable
  • Other Duties as Assigned (5%):
    • Completes other tasks and projects as assigned

Requirements

  • High school diploma, or equivalent
  • Graduate of an American Medical Association (AMA) accredited sonography program, or Commission on Accreditation of Allied Health Education Programs (CAAHEP)
  • Registered American Registry for Diagnostic Medical Sonography (ARDMS) sonographer, current and in good standing
  • Sonography certification in imaging specialty (AB, BR, ObGyn, etc.)
  • Licensed Sonographer in the appropriate state (if applicable)
  • Current Cardiopulmonary Resuscitation (CPR) certification
  • Must have sufficient training and experience to perform sonography procedures independently
